When the world closed...something magical opened!

After doing a lot of nothing fun, Finley and Tate built an ordinary blanket fort. Once inside the fort, their day became anything but ordinary! Soon, they were whisked away on an inspiring adventure that helped them feel less alone even though they were stuck at home.

⭑⭑⭑⭑⭑

This beautiful children’s book is about siblings experiencing the coronavirus pandemic shutdowns and what they did to keep exploring the world and understand their own emotions.

Filled with vivid original watercolors and heartwarming messaging, this story is a great starting point for families trying to reignite their imaginations and find joy in togetherness while isolated.

Recommended for ages 5-9.
